French Dentistry module 4: Professional management and communication (Professional management and communication)

This is learning module 4 of 6 of our French A2 syllabus. Each learning module contains 6 till 8 chapters.

Learning goals:

  • Understand the roles and spaces in a dental clinic
  • Effective communication with the dental assistant, the prosthetic lab and specialist colleagues
  • How to write a prescription
